Dishes
Mixed Cold Noodles and Rice NoodlesA refreshing dish combining cold rice noodles and wheat noodles, topped with vegetables and a tangy spicy sauce.
Vegetable Potato AssortmentVegetable Potato Assortment is a dish mainly made with potatoes and various vegetables. The main ingredients include potatoes, carrots, green peppers, and wood ear mushrooms, which are cooked by blanching or quick stir-frying to retain the original flavor and nutrition of the ingredients.
Mom's Oil Rice Wine Glutinous Rice BallsMom's oil rice wine glutinous rice balls are made with glutinous rice flour, filled with sweet filling, and seasoned with oil rice wine. The texture is soft and chewy, with a sweet and slightly sour flavor and a unique fermented taste.
Paper-thin Tofu with Shredded MeatA Sichuan classic made with paper-thin tofu slices stir-fried with minced meat and vegetables, known for its delicate texture and spicy flavor.
Lotus Root SlicesLotus root slices are made from fresh lotus roots, washed and sliced, then combined with seasonings such as garlic and chili peppers, and cooked by stir-frying or served cold. The dish showcases the natural white color of the lotus root slices, offering a crisp and tender texture—making it a refreshing home-style delicacy.
Tofu SkinTofu skin is a thin sheet-like food made from soybeans. It is typically produced by heating soy milk until a film forms on the surface, which is then removed and dried either by air or sun. It can be prepared by stir-frying, braising, or used as an outer layer to wrap fillings such as minced meat or vegetables. The texture is chewy and elastic.
Du JuanziDu Juanzi is a traditional Chinese snack made by wrapping a filling of pork, eggs, and carrots in thin pancakes, then rolling it into a cylindrical shape. It offers a savory and satisfying bite.
Spicy Chicken TipsA spicy Sichuan dish made with chicken breast or thigh, stir-fried with chili and Sichuan pepper for a numbing, fiery flavor.
Spicy Chicken Wings and FeetSpicy chicken wings and feet is a Sichuan dish made with chicken wings and feet, stir-fried or braised with chili peppers, Sichuan peppercorns, and other seasonings. It has a spicy and numbing flavor with a chewy texture.
Spicy Chicken FeetSpicy chicken feet is a dish made primarily from chicken feet, seasoned with chili peppers, Sichuan peppercorns, and other spices. The chicken feet are marinated, then deep-fried until golden and crispy, before being stir-fried with spicy and numbing seasonings to fully absorb the rich麻辣 flavor.
